TIP #1:
If you haven’t had the chance to manage unwanted facial hair, don’t fret! Grab your tweezers and pluck the few prominent hairs at the corners of your lips. Follow this by dabbing on a generous amount of concealer over the rest. Easy fix!
TIP #2:
No time for eyebrow maintenance? No problem! Use a light-colored eyeshadow as a base on your eyelids to help mask those pesky brow hairs that seem to reappear the moment after you’ve paid for a wax.
TIP #3:
Tired of constant lipstick reapplication? Just fill your lips with lip liner or a stain, then top it off with Chapstick for a low-maintenance look. If you prefer a scent reminiscent of a hospital, opt for Carmex.
TIP #4:
Spending too long on your eye makeup? Skip the lengthy smoky eye tutorial. Just choose three shades from your eyeshadow palette that are somewhat similar. Apply them haphazardly across your eyelids and call it a day. The odds are in your favor that only a few will take notice of the difference.
TIP #5:
While drag queens excel in contouring, it can be time-consuming. Instead, take a dark blush (often referred to as bronzer) and draw a “3” shape on one side of your face, sweeping from your forehead to your cheekbone and down to your chin. Repeat with a reverse “3” on the other side, and blend to avoid that overly dramatic look.
TIP #6:
Dreading the multi-step process of applying primer, BB cream, concealer, foundation, powder, and blush? You’re not alone. Simply apply concealer under your eyes and on a few blemishes, dust some powder on your nose, then follow the contouring technique from Tip #5. Add blush to the apples of your cheeks, and you’ll look passable.
